What Are HOA Fees?

Short for Homeowners Association, HOA fees are regular payments made by homeowners in a community with an established Homeowners Association. These fees are used to cover the upkeep, management, and maintenance of shared amenities and common areas within the community, such as the pool, park, and playground. HOA fees also usually contribute to services like trash removal, road maintenance, security, landscaping, and the operation of community gyms and clubhouses. The specific amount of HOA fees can vary on the community and the services provided by the Homeowners Association.

According to Today’s Homeowner, homes in communities with HOAs are valued at about 4% higher than other homes. Findings from the Foundation for Community Association Research reveal that the average monthly HOA fee in the United States is $390, or about $4,700 a year.

To find the average HOA fee in each state, Today’s Homeowner used two data points from the Foundation for Community Association Research: the total amount paid to HOAs and the number of homes in those associations. It then divided the total amount paid toward the HOA by the number of homes in HOAs to determine the average fee per home.

10 States With the Most Expensive HOA Fees

1. Missouri

Annual cost – $5,627

Monthly cost – $469

Number of households – 311,000

2. Arizona

Annual cost – $5,371

Monthly cost – $448

Number of households – 875,000

3. Oregon

Annual cost – $4,825

Monthly cost – $402

Number of households – 228,000

4. Colorado

Annual cost – $4,815

Monthly cost – $401

Number of households – 839,000

5. Maryland 

Annual cost – $4,810

Monthly cost – $401

Number of households – 395,000

6. Tennessee

Annual cost – $4,795

Monthly cost – $400

Number of households – 292,000

7. Mississippi

Annual cost – $4,750

Monthly cost – $396

Number of households – 28,000

8. Arkansas

Annual cost – $4,731

Monthly cost – $394

Number of households – 26,000

9. Wyoming

Annual cost – $4,714

Monthly cost – $393

Number of households – 21,000

10. Virginia

Annual cost – $4,714

Monthly cost – $392

Number of households – 786,000
